Local Doctor Killed In Hit And Run Accident

Reporter: Lily Wu
Local Doctor Killed In Hit And Run Accident

UPDATE: Friday, April 20, 2012

A local pediatrician was killed in a hit and run accident between Thursday night and early Friday morning.

Sedgwick County investigators identified the victim as Dr. W. Howard Whiteside, 65.

The driver involved in the deadly hit and run has come forward.

Sedgwick County investigators said a man who was driving the vehicle contacted authorities this morning. He is being interviewed by detectives.

According to Capt. Annette Haga of the Sedgwick County Sherrif's Office, Dr. Whiteside went on a jog around 10 p.m. Thursday. His wife woke up around 1 a.m. Friday and noticed her husband was missing.

Kechi Police found the body in a ditch west of 61st Street North and Oliver about 2:30 a.m. Friday. Authorities said he appeared to have been struck by a vehicle.

Today, his friends and colleagues mourn the loss of the doctor.

"He was an avid runner, avid exerciser. He ran in all of the marathons," said Carolyn James, who worked with Dr. Whiteside for 25 years. "He was a volunteer. He loved working with kids. He loved his patients. He had a lot of special needs patients that he spent hours with, not just the patient, but the whole family."
